Event Details

Classes will go over some introductory Spanish terms and keywords for people who plan to travel to a Spanish-speaking country. Lessons will go over vocabulary, speaking, and some writing skills. 

Instructor: Esmeralda Calderon is a native Spanish speaker who is currently minoring in Spanish at the University of Memphis. She has experience teaching adults basic English for day-to-day situations. 

She has also traveled frequently to Spanish-speaking countries to assess the phrases and situations foreigners may encounter.
